How To Choose The Best Auto Window Repair Shops

It is obvious all garages are not the same, just as it is the case with technicians. This means as you evaluate the right mobile car window fixing shop, you should also be keen to ensure that they have the right technicians.

Any time you visit a garage, be sure to check out their equipment regardless of the services you are seeking. A fully equipped garage on its own gives confidence that they have the right tools to solve the problem with your car. The fact idea of an ill-equipped garage is evidence enough that the shop does not give priority to offering quality services.

When planning to visit any mobile car window shop, it is important that you leave the premises satisfied that the business is duly registered, insured and bonded. There are many such shops operating without proper licensing. This means that they will not adhere to the set industry standards. Registration process for these shops is quite rigorous, to ensure that the service provider will offer high standards of services.

You may wonder why you need to go into great lengths to determine the insurance and bond status of your prospective service provider. But the truth is that working with a garage that is neither insured nor bonded is potentially harmful. Whenever the technicians accidentally damage something in your car, say denting your bonnet, they should be able to have it fixed with ease. This is only possible with insured and bonded providers.

Always consider your tentative budget for the services you need. To determine the most accurate estimates, a good rule of thumb would be to take at least for bids from prospective service providers. This should go a long way into helping you determine the average market charges for the repairs you seek. Watch out for either too high or very low quotes. Those should be removed from your list of options.

You need to find out whether there are any guarantees with the repairs they will do. It would not make sense to have your car fixed today, and go back to the specialist a week later with the same problem. They should at least give you assurance that if the problem recurs within a month, they will fix it for free.
